I have been trying to use Melodic on SPM pre-processed data (realigned/co-registered/normalised/smoothed) and I find myself going round in circles a bit.
Firstly it is not clear to me if I need to re-register my images - they are all in standard space following SPM normalisation, so I assumed not.
I tried to run MELODIC from the command line:
melodic -i .filelist -o groupmelodic.ica -v --nobet --bgthreshold=3 --tr=3 --report --guireport=../../report.html --bgimage=bg_image -d 30 --mmthresh=0.99 --Ostats -a concat
However, FSL cannot seem to open my images. Do you know why this may be? They are smoothed ANALYZE images converted into an 4D.nii format - the path is definitely correct and there doesn't seem to be a problem when I add them in via the GUI (I am loathe to do this with 200+images).
Secondly, I have previously used the GUI and when I tried to register the IC components to standard space, it failed. The components were quite convincing in terms of networks, but some blobs were outside the brain when overlayed on the mean image. I am a bit concerned that I am perhaps missing some vital steps in terms of putting the data (whether it is the 4D images or the IC components) in the right space - registration of the components into standard space did not work at all!
